    Grieyls, have you visited Denmark before?

    I highly recommend that if you have never been there, that you go visit for an extended period of time.

    Also have you been there during the winter?

    I think the nights are very long there, and the weather can be nasty.

    Prices are high in Denmark as they are in Norway and Sweden (although it seems that alcohol is cheapest in Denmark). If I am not mistaken Australia is also quite expensive, so you may not notice as much.

    Do you speak any Danish? Although there are many people in Denmark that speak English, it helps if you speak their language, if nothing else, just out of courtesy and respect.

    There is an interesting series of books you may want to look into called "Culture Shock!" and they compare different customs, and different legalities to the way they are here in the US. Though it is US-centric it can help you with a thorough to-do list.

    One last remark for any Aussie moving to the home of Hamlet, There are absolutely no Orange Kangaroos in Denmark ;)
